Commit graph

120 commits

Author SHA1 Message Date
e7ca693b77 added config for remote acess pi.
This pi will be used to acesss the offsite backup location through
tailscale and ssh.
2024-07-23 11:24:15 -05:00
0bb1f38a63 added tailscale config. 2024-07-22 12:30:59 -05:00
c273d5f3c6 nushell shell_integration got better defaults. 2024-06-25 15:22:10 -05:00
9a0f9b005b added starter adguard home config for rockpro. 2024-06-21 15:20:39 -05:00
98a92683bd abandoned systemd-dhcp module.
Made convience function for calculating pool size and offset from range
instead.
2024-06-20 17:48:23 -05:00
6ddbf26049 Merge branch 'main' of ssh://git.venberg.xyz:7920/Gabe/nix-config 2024-06-19 17:14:01 -05:00
b85bdbb787 WIP systemd-networkd dhcp server module. 2024-06-19 17:13:25 -05:00
af0b63c38c Merge branch 'main' of ssh://git.venberg.xyz:7920/Gabe/nix-config 2024-06-18 18:07:18 -05:00
4224c17044 added rockpro host and deployment profile. 2024-06-18 18:06:17 -05:00
513f4eb518 broke apart home laptop and desktop config. 2024-06-18 15:06:50 -05:00
225ce6f064 changes to ISO image. 2024-06-18 09:32:21 -05:00
44b89b8f0c Merge branch 'main' of ssh://git.venberg.xyz:7920/Gabe/nix-config 2024-06-17 19:26:19 -05:00
4a24db8d0b added aarch64 iso.
Needs to be built natively or under emulation, does not currently
cross-compile.
2024-06-17 15:09:46 -05:00
ecc961734d added zellij to minimal-terminal role. 2024-06-17 10:46:37 -05:00
82ffcbc905 seccond attempt at rockpro64 image, still gets OOMed on laptop. 2024-06-16 14:52:15 -05:00
21e06ef060 added keybind for ts context. 2024-06-16 14:52:04 -05:00
4267745d51 first attempt at sd image for rockpro64. 2024-06-15 16:24:37 -05:00
6bb4097d21 chore: updated flake.lock and removed depreciated options. 2024-06-13 14:36:27 -05:00
6147ddb903 made nix-secrets input comment-out-able. 2024-06-12 14:40:04 -05:00
f27b5ac056 removed useless and cargo-culted outputs inherrits. 2024-06-10 16:19:36 -05:00
296fbdb3c5 removed VM qcow2. 2024-06-08 14:59:46 -05:00
80e8884ba1 added iso image
transferred proxmox image from nixos-generate to normal nixpkgs build
2024-06-06 14:38:39 -05:00
7642191e98 password hash is now plain file in private repo. 2024-06-05 19:10:12 -05:00
04783f1580 deduplicated host configs, defined more things in common.nix files. 2024-06-05 13:39:25 -05:00
fada583de6 added vm package. 2024-06-05 12:36:51 -05:00
7d1ae316bb inital attempt at getting lxc working. Currently home-manager is broken. 2024-06-04 23:35:32 -05:00
6f5169947a fully added laptop to nix-secrets. 2024-06-04 13:08:13 -05:00
8c552faa1b added sos-nix for home-manager. 2024-06-04 11:00:43 -05:00
b04ab13d39 added sshd config. 2024-06-03 17:36:45 -05:00
4127c28ed6 added powersaving role. 2024-06-03 16:38:50 -05:00
3cddd823c1 added secrets to both vms. 2024-06-03 16:38:29 -05:00
6ae38b1d2f added confligLib as an output. 2024-06-03 15:15:52 -05:00
3d9e197056 inital steps into sops-nix. figured out ssh pubkey management. 2024-05-31 21:05:06 -05:00
a04727757b updated readme with structure. 2024-05-31 13:53:59 -05:00
e56cd66d49 added homemanagermodule exports, added mkDefault in roles. 2024-05-31 13:25:03 -05:00
a0c1ad0beb tree-wide change. seperated config from 'real' modles. 2024-05-31 12:20:48 -05:00
3eee4e105d added enable options to termina modules. 2024-05-29 15:18:13 -05:00
6f0e167087 added enable option to nvim
changed home-manager personal config namespace from home.* to user.*
2024-05-29 13:40:03 -05:00
322788aa3a added sops tools in prep for using secrets. 2024-05-28 16:49:00 -05:00
c51bc50d88 moved panda to seperate repo. 2024-05-28 15:38:29 -05:00
b0cfcb6c8d start of a latepanda config. 2024-05-24 15:23:56 -05:00
e641a643af added an nfsv2 module. 2024-05-23 10:30:28 -05:00
fac5efd7b2 added some flake templates. 2024-05-22 15:07:45 -05:00
9068858ee4 added gaming role. 2024-05-22 13:52:00 -05:00
399351c3c1 added 3d printer software. 2024-05-17 14:38:46 -05:00
d66b6fc329 changed justfile to support nix flake check. 2024-05-17 13:51:07 -05:00
360e4a227c made music role. 2024-05-17 13:47:30 -05:00
41e6afa642 added cheatsheet function for zsh. 2024-05-17 12:00:39 -05:00
158db6b042 added btop config. 2024-05-16 17:49:31 -05:00
221b6254c4 fixed vm configs. 2024-05-16 16:38:15 -05:00